Abstract

The present invention relates to a pump base hole processing apparatus capable of working in a small space even without reversing or moving a position in a limited space during base machining of a rotating facility.
According to the present invention, a drilling machine is installed at the bottom of the work table of the base to be machined, and a forward / backward position adjustment mechanism is fixedly installed at the bottom of the work table, The present invention provides a pump base hole machining apparatus having a structure in which a height adjusting mechanism is provided to each of the legs of the work table so as to be adjustable in height up and down, respectively.

The present invention relates to a pump base hole processing apparatus capable of working in a small space even without reversing or moving a position in a limited space during base machining of a rotating facility.

In the case of a conventional medium-sized or large-sized rotating equipment, it is difficult to flip the pump due to excessive weight or limited space in the case of hole processing for the base of the pump, and there is a high risk of damage to the equipment if the base is back- Difficulties are occurring.

In addition, when such a heavy-weight pump is lifted by using a crane, there is a problem that it is difficult to solve such a conventional problem that a hole is processed in a heavy material handling safety.

In particular, when a magnetic drilling machine is used as a cutting tool for hole machining, it is common to process a hole from the upper side downward. However, if the hole is inevitably machined upward from the lower side of the machining position, It is difficult to firmly fix the workpiece during the machining, so that the machining operation itself is difficult or the risk of a safety accident always occurs.

According to a preferred embodiment of the present invention, the drilling machine 200 is installed on the bottom of the work table 1 of the base 100 to be machined, and the forward and backward position adjustment mechanism 3 is fixed to the bottom of the work table 1 And the front and rear direction position adjustment mechanism 3 is coupled to the left and right direction position adjustment mechanism 5 in which the drilling machine 200 is installed and the leg 10 of the work table 1, And a height adjustment mechanism (7) for adjusting the height of the pump base hole, respectively.

At this time, the forward and backward position adjustment mechanism 3 is provided with guiders 30 and 30 on both sides of the bottom of the work table 1, and the forward and backward transfer plates 32 are interposed between the guiders 30 and 30 And a threaded rod 34 for position adjustment between the forward and backward transfer plate 32 and the other side of the bottom of the work table 1 are screwed to the nut portions 36 and 38, respectively, The front and rear directional transfer plates 32 can be displaced in the forward and backward directions according to the rotational direction of the head 40. The left and right direction positioning mechanism 5 is provided with guiders 50 and 50 on both sides of the bottom of the front and rear direction transfer plate 32 and sandwiches the left and right direction transfer plate 52 between the guiders 50 and 50 And a position adjusting thread bar 54 is screwed to the nut portions 56 and 58 between the left and right direction transfer plate 52 and the other side of the forward and backward transfer plate 32, The left and right direction transfer plate 52 can be displaced in the left and right directions along the rotational direction of the head portion 60 of the main body 54.

Next, the height adjusting mechanism 7 is installed on each of the legs 10 of the work table 1, and height adjustment nut portions 70 and 72 are provided on both upper and lower sides, respectively. The nut portions 70 A height adjustment screw member 74 is provided on the base surface 300 and a shoe 76 is provided on a portion where the base surface 300 is in contact with the base surface 300 as a lower portion of the screw member 74, 78 so that the height of the screw member 74 can be adjusted as the screw member 74 is raised and lowered along the direction in which the adjusting head 78 rotates.

And reference numeral 400 denotes a pedestal installed at the bottom of the base 100 except for the work table 1, respectively.

In this way, the present invention is operated as follows.

First, the pedestal 400 and the worktable 1 are positioned at the proper upper portion of the base surface 300 as a place where a drilling operation is to be performed, and the entire pump for drilling the base 100 is correctly turned The worktable 1 is placed in a position where a drilling operation is required, and a plurality of pedestals 400 are placed in a remaining part, and the base 100 is mounted on the pedestal 400.

Prior to the main work of the drilling operation, the height adjustment mechanism 7 provided on the various legs 10 of the work table 1 is used to adjust the height The work of adjusting the horizontal state of the work table 1 is first performed. At this time, the height adjusting screw member 74 is lifted and lowered together with the shoe 76 from the height adjusting nut portions 70 and 72 according to the rotating direction of the adjusting head portion 78, so that the height can be adjusted.

The drilling machine 200 is fixed to the bottom of the left and right direction transfer plate 52 of the left and right direction positioning mechanism 5 in an upward direction and the position adjustment mechanism 3 The drilling operation may be carried out after adjusting the position by using the lateral position adjusting mechanism 5. The forward and backward position adjustment mechanism 3 can move the position of the front and rear direction transfer plate 32 from the nut portions 36 and 38 along the rotating direction of the head portion 40 of the position adjusting screw rod 34 The left and right direction position adjustment mechanism 5 adjusts the position of the right and left direction transfer plate 52 from the nut portions 56 and 58 along the rotating direction of the head portion 60 of the position adjusting screw rod 54 Position adjustment is performed so that it is possible to adjust the position to a position required by the desired accurate drilling operation.

In addition to the above-described drilling operation, other operations such as reaming can be performed when a work tool is exchanged, if necessary.

Therefore, according to the present invention, it is possible to perform drilling processing without reversing or arbitrarily displacing the position in the base hole processing of a medium or large rotating equipment such as a pump in a limited space, working in a narrow space, Or the safeguarding of equipment and maintenance personnel in handling of heavy objects can be performed safely.
